Role overview
The Master is responsible for the overall safety and operation of the oil/chemical tanker. This role requires strong leadership and navigational skills to ensure the safe transportation of cargo. The Master will also be responsible for compliance with all relevant regulations.
The Master's day-to-day duties will include navigating the vessel, managing the deck crew, and ensuring all safety protocols are followed. The Master will also be responsible for communicating with other vessels and shore-based authorities. Additionally, the Master will oversee cargo operations, including loading and unloading.
Crewell offers a competitive salary and a professional working environment. The Master will have the opportunity to work with a experienced team and develop their skills and knowledge.
What we look for
- Must hold a valid Master's certificate of competency for oil/chemical tankers.
- Must have at least 2 years of experience as a Master on a similar type of vessel.
- Must have completed all required STCW training courses.
- Must have a strong understanding of ISM and ISPS codes.
- Must be able to pass a medical examination and obtain any required visas.
